ANECDOTE

Racial Bias in Tennis

  • Serena and Venus Williams faced criticism for their appearance and style, including beaded braids.
  • A competitor complained about their hair accessories being distracting during matches.
ANECDOTE

Indian Wells Incident

  • Following Venus' withdrawal from a match, Serena faced a hostile, racist crowd at the Indian Wells final.
  • Despite this, she persevered and won, later boycotting the event for 14 years.
INSIGHT

Return to Indian Wells and Activism

  • Serena Williams returned to Indian Wells in 2015, using the opportunity to raise money for the Equal Justice Initiative.
  • This demonstrated her commitment to racial justice.
